North Cascades Crew Club Spotlight 29.06.2021

With a boathouse named after Boys in the Boat legend Joe Rantz, how can a rowing club go wrong? Launched in 2008, the community-centered North Cascades Rowing Club on Lake Stevens in Washington State offers not only junior and masters rowing programs, but a dynamic volunteer partnership with the Snohomish Conservation District.
